PS5 Slimmer Variant Will Reportedly Launch November 10 in the US, Spider-Man 2 Bundle Leaked

The release date for the slimmer and lighter mid-gen refresh of the PS5 has seemingly leaked online, alongside details about its first bundle. As per reliable tipster Billbil-kun — notorious for accurately leaking monthly PS Plus games ahead of time — the new PlayStation consoles with smaller form factor will go on sale November 10 in the US before spreading out to other regions; both disc and digital versions. A bit before that, on November 8, Sony would be bundling it with the newly launched Marvel's Spider-Man 2 at $559.99, which is the same amount as the existing standard edition bundle. While not explicitly mentioned, the content should be the same, with a digital voucher for the game, alongside a themed controller.

Idol Mahjong Final Romance 4 Remaster launches October 26 in Japan

Idol Mahjong Final Romance 4 Remaster, a remastered version of the 1998 arcade mahjong game from Video System, will launch for Switch via Nintendo eShop on October 26 in Japan for 2,480 yen, publisher City Connection announced. Pre-orders are available now at a 2,232 yen discount price.

Makoto Wakaido’s Case Files Deluxe Trilogy launches October 19

Side-scrolling adventure game Makoto Wakaido’s Case Files Deluxe Trilogy will launch for Switch and PC via Steam on October 19 for 1,564 yen, publisher room6 and developer Hakaba Bunko announced. It will support English, Japanese, Simplified Chinese, and Traditional Chinese language options. A PC demo is available now.

PS5 cloud streaming for PlayStation Plus Premium members launches October 17 in Japan, October 23 in Europe, and October 30 in North America

PlayStation 5 cloud streaming for PlayStation Plus Premium subscribers will launch on October 17 in Japan, October 23 in Europe, and October 30 in North America, allowing users to play PlayStation 5 games without having to download them, Sony Interactive Entertainment announced.
